
debounce 去抖 適用于resize事件等在window的'resize'事件中,會被執行很多次,而每一次的執行,都會導致瀏覽器的重排重繪...
最近在項目中有這么一個需求,就是上傳一個視頻文件,然后要獲取視頻文件的第一幀圖片,這個可以通過canvas獲取得到,得到的是一個dataURL,...
利用Set去重,然后再利用from,轉換成數組 遍歷,判斷當前項的下標與在數組中第一次出現的下標做比較 利用filter,返回一個新數組,原理同...
有時候,需要遍歷一個數組,對數組中的元素進行一些操作,但當某個元素滿足一定條件時,就退出循環。 通常,會使用下面的寫法: 其實,也可以利用數組自...
一說到水平居中,立馬會想到text-align: center或者margin: auto,很容易就實現了。然而,要實現垂直居中時,就沒那么簡單...
經常見到這么一個場景,就是點擊一個按鈕,實現復制鏈接到剪切板。 可能都會想到document.execCommand這個方法,以及documen...
支持 tabindex 屬性的元素:a, area, button, input, object, select 以及 textarea 平時,...
自身旋轉 旋轉元素,首先想到的就是rotate這個屬性。 詳見https://jsfiddle.net/8nt3k843/ 繞圓旋轉 rotat...
用css隱藏頁面元素有很多種方法。在平時的開發中,主要使用以下幾種: display的值設為none opacity的值設為0 visibili...